Roar drinks are sold in more than 4,000 retail doors throughout the U.S., and the company says it has grown year over year by more than 300 percent with $3.5 million in revenue last year. Related: Need a Business Idea? Here are 55 This year Roar raised $5 million in funding and is part of the incubator program of LA Libations, a brand funded in part by Coca-Cola. The company now has 18 employees in a New York City office and offices in Los Angeles and Texas. During that first year, the company was in an office "closet" in a Long Island town with its warehouse in the garage of Nesi's parents' home. He founded Roar Beverages, which had its first product, a sports drink catered to teens, by the next year. They granted him nonexclusive brokerage rights. While Nesi admits he had no beverage experience, he was able to convince executives to take a chance on him and sell the brand in Asia. While the company was already popular in the U.S., Nesi saw an opportunity: AriZona practically had no presence in Asia, despite American brands Coca-Cola and Pepsi doing well there.

That's exactly what Roly Nesi did - and it helped him eventually launch Roar, a beverage company that's sold nationally.įour years before he launched his company, Nesi reached out to a college friend, whose family had started AriZona Beverages, a billion-dollar company.
